Objective of the Role

The Director of Industry Relations is responsible for managing supplier partners and the revenue streams associated with them. This role requires a focus on cultivating strategic partnerships to drive growth and enhance value for both the company and its suppliers.

Ideal Profile

The ideal candidate will have a background in travel agency partner relations or business development, preferably as a strategic account manager for cruise lines. They should possess experience in partner relations or a supplier-side role at a managerial or director level, with the potential for higher responsibilities.

Responsibilities

  • Build and maintain relationships with preferred travel supplier partners.
  • Identify and secure new supplier partnerships, leading onboarding and integration.
  • Develop and launch new supplier programs to articulate value, opportunities, and ROI.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to ensure successful supplier events and program engagement.
  • Lead and mentor a team of partner relations professionals, fostering a collaborative culture.
  • Drive revenue and profit growth through strategic supplier initiatives and negotiations.
  • Manage supplier business reviews and optimize program metrics.
  • Represent the company at industry events and conferences to maintain industry leadership.

Requirements

  • Minimum 5 years’ experience in managing supplier relationships in the travel industry.
  • Proven ability to lead and develop high-performing teams.
  • Strong negotiation skills and experience with high-value commercial partnerships.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
  • Analytical and data-driven with strong business acumen.
  • Entrepreneurial mindset and adaptability in a fast-paced environment.
